ubuntu sudo apt 问题

本文详细描述了在Ubuntu上遇到apt-get安装软件失败时,通过执行apt-get clean、apt-get update、修改resolv.conf并添加DNS服务器的方法来解决问题的过程。

Ubuntu sudo apt 安装某个软件失败的问题

问题描述

在执行sudo apt-get install 某个软件的时候报错了,报错原因大意就是请执行 apt-get update 或者 尝试加上 --fix-missing

解决问题

反正我是这么解决的:
1、sudo apt-get clean
2、sudo apt-get update
3、sudo vim /etc/resolv.conf

在打开的文件中添加如下内容:
nameserver 8.8.8.8
nameserver 223.5.5.5
nameserver 223.6.6.6

保存退出。

Ubuntu系统中使用 `sudo apt install mplayer` 命令安装 MPlayer 时遇到问题,可能的原因和解决方法如下: ### 检查网络连接 首先确保系统的网络连接正常。如果无法访问外部网络,可能会导致软件包下载失败。可以通过以下命令测试网络连通性: ```bash ping -c 4 archive.ubuntu.com ``` 如果网络不通,请检查虚拟机的网络设置是否正确,例如是否启用了桥接模式或NAT模式,并确保宿主机可以访问互联网[^4]。 ### 更新软件源列表 运行以下命令更新软件源列表,以确保获取最新的软件包信息: ```bash sudo apt update ``` 如果在此过程中出现错误,可能是由于软件源配置不正确或网络问题引起的。可以尝试更换为其他镜像源,例如阿里云或清华大学的镜像源。编辑 `/etc/apt/sources.list` 文件: ```bash sudo nano /etc/apt/sources.list ``` 将其内容替换为以下阿里云的Ubuntu 20.04 LTS源(假设当前使用的是较新版本的Ubuntu): ``` deb http://mirrors.aliyun.com/ubuntu/ focal main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 focal-updates main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 focal-backports main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 focal-security main restricted universe multiverse ``` 保存并退出后再次运行 `sudo apt update`。 ### 解决依赖问题 如果 `sudo apt install mplayer` 报错提示依赖关系未满足,可以尝试使用以下命令修复依赖项: ```bash sudo apt --fix-broken install ``` ### 清理缓存并重新安装 有时APT缓存可能导致问题,可以尝试清理缓存后再进行安装: ```bash sudo apt clean sudo apt update sudo apt install mplayer ``` ### 检查锁文件 如果系统提示类似 `Could not get lock /var/lib/dpkg/lock` 的错误,说明有其他APT进程正在运行。可以使用以下命令查找并终止这些进程: ```bash ps -A | grep apt sudo kill -9 <PID> ``` 其中 `<PID>` 是找到的APT进程ID。完成后再次尝试安装MPlayer。 ### 安装多媒体支持组件 MPlayer依赖于一些多媒体库来播放视频,如果没有正确安装这些库,也可能导致播放失败。可以尝试安装额外的编解码器和支持组件: ```bash sudo apt install ffmpeg libavcodec-extra ``` ### 验证安装 安装完成后,可以通过以下命令验证MPlayer是否成功安装: ```bash mplayer --version ``` 如果输出显示MPlayer的版本信息,则表示安装成功。 ###
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值